Synopsis



Gentle to moderate southwesterly winds this evening will shift and
become north northwest late tonight into early Thursday morning.
Increasing northerly wind flow along with building seas will create
hazardous marine conditions for the Atlantic and Gulf waters
Thursday afternoon into early Friday.

Gulf Stream Hazards Northerly winds 20-25 kts and seas 6
8 feet possible late Thursday into early Friday.
